In 1994, Warner Bros. launched a feature animation division after the success of Disney 's The Lion King. Space Jam was the first film produced by the studio and, despite mixed reviews, was a box office success. Warner Animation Group was Warner Bros. Animation's second theatrical film division, serving as a successor to Warner Bros. Feature Animation. It opened in 2013, with its first film being The Lego Movie in 2014, which became a worldwide hit at the box office. Theatre Ventures | WaterTower Music · Warner Bros. Motion Picture Group: Warner ... The first logo of Warner Bros. Pictures was introduced on April 4, 1923. Before the 1925 update, this logo was used as a primary logo until the same year. This is the very first Warner Bros. shield logo, nicknamed the "Brain Shield". The top half of the shield included a photo of the exterior of the their original studio building, with the "WB" initials occupying the bottom half, separated by ... ... Warner Bros. Pictures is an American film production and distribution company of the Warner Bros. Motion Picture Group division of Warner Bros. Entertainment (both ultimately owned by Warner Bros. Discovery ). The studio is the flagship producer of live-action feature films within the Warner Bros. Motion Picture Group unit, and is based at the ...

WB Television Group: Note: For variations of these logos, see On-Screen Variations. Columbia Pictures was founded on January 10, 1924 as Columbia Pictures Corporation. For their first films, the company used an illustration featuring a female Roman soldier holding a shield in her left hand and a stick of wheat in her right hand.
